The Importance of Having a Secondary Audi Key
Worldwide of luxury automobile upkeep, the "one is none, 2 is one" rule uses perfectly to keys. Relying on a single key fob is a risk that can cause significant financial and logistical headaches.
Emergency situation Preparedness
The most obvious reason for an extra is the threat of loss or theft. If a motorist loses their only key, the lorry typically ends up being a "brick." Handling a "total key loss" situation is considerably more costly than replicating an existing key, as it typically needs specific software to reset the immobilizer system or even the replacement of the lorry's Comfort Control Module.
Resale Value
When it comes time to offer or sell an Audi, having a complete set of keys (normally 2 fobs and sometimes a plastic emergency "valet" key) considerably affects the valuation. A missing key can lead to a reduction of ₤ 300 to ₤ 600 from the trade-in offer, as dealerships must consider the expense of producing a brand-new one for the next owner.
Benefit for Multi-Driver Households
Modern Audi vehicles typically feature motorist profiles linked to specific secrets. When a driver unlocks the car with their designated key, settings such as seat position, mirror angles, environment control choices, and MMI presets automatically adjust. Having unique extra keys ensures a smooth shift between member of the family.

What is Required to Order a Spare Key?
Due to Audi's high-security requirements, specifically the "Component Protection" system, getting a key is not as basic as going to a hardware store. To avoid lorry theft, strict documents is needed.
List for Owners: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): A 17-character code discovered on the dashboard or chauffeur's side door jamb.Proof of Ownership: A valid automobile registration or title in the owner's name.Identification: A government-issued image ID (Driver's License or Passport).The Vehicle: In practically all cases, the car must be physically present to "learn" the new key by means of the OBD-II port.The Programming Process
Audi keys are not "cut" like house keys; they are configured. The process involves synchronizing an unique transponder ID with the lorry's Immobilizer Control Unit.
Action 1: Decoding the VIN. The key blade (if appropriate) is cut according to the factory code kept in [audi car key](https://algowiki.win)'s database.Step 2: Security Access. The service technician links to the lorry's computer. For more recent designs (2015+), this needs a secure online connection to Audi's servers in Germany to verify the permission.Step 3: Key Learning. All existing keys and the brand-new extra must exist. When a brand-new key is configured, the car normally "wipes" the memory and re-learns all secrets at as soon as. This avoids a lost key from being utilized to steal the car later on.Maintenance Tips for Audi Key Fobs
To guarantee a spare key stays practical for many years, appropriate upkeep is necessary. Efficiency lorries need performance-grade upkeep for their devices.
Battery Replacements: Most Audi fobs utilize a CR2032 or CR2025 coin battery. It is recommended to change these every two years, even if the key is not used regularly.Physical Protection: Silicon covers can safeguard the fob from internal circuit damage triggered by drops.Avoid Moisture: Smart keys include delicate circuit boards. If a key gets wet, get rid of the battery instantly and dry it with silica gel packages.Store Away from the Car: For vehicles with "Advanced Key," storing the spare too near the car (e.g., in a garage cabinet right next to the chauffeur's door) can avoid the car's computer from going into "sleep mode," possibly draining pipes the automobile's 12V battery.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

The length of time does it take to get an extra key?If the dealership needs to order a pre-cut key from the factory, it can take 3 to 10 days. If an automotive locksmith professional has the blank in stock, they can typically cut and configure the type in under an hour.

Does my Audi spare key need a battery to begin the car?In most models, the immobilizer chip is passive (RFID). This means even if the fob battery is dead, you can normally start the car by holding the key versus a particular spot on the guiding column or center console designated by a key icon.
